Convert watt per meter kelvins to btu per hour foot °fs

1 W/(m·K) = 0.577789316543 BTU/(h·ft·°F) — exactly. Both units are defined against the SI, so this factor is a fraction, not an approximation.

0.577 789 316 543BTU/(h·ft·°F)
≈ Rounded to 12 s.f. 1 W/(m·K) ≈ 0.577 789 316 543 BTU/(h·ft·°F)
As a fraction: 30480000000/52752792631
1 W/(m·K) = 0.577789316543 BTU/(h·ft·°F)

How to convert watt per meter kelvins to btu per hour foot °fs

Multiply the number of watt per meter kelvins by 0.577789316543 to get btu per hour foot °fs.
